The experience made us feel that precautions are necessary to decrease damage.Disaster response drills (Karuizawa Plant, etc.)The Karuizawa Plant conducts annual disaster response drills and safety training based on the premise that a major earthquake has occurred, resulting in fires and oil spillage.We set up Disaster Response Headquarters in the immediate aftermath of the earthquake. The headquarters' first priority is to protect human life. Accordingly, its first step is to confirm the safety of employees using a specialized ID card system.Next, water-discharge drills on the premise of fire and lessons on cardio pulmonary resuscitation and AED (Automated External Defibrillator) are conducted.
